Output 63ffde6cf61d49c27b2e4a496cda0bf87b3779e7d82b526fccd8a4427ed3ff5f:1

value
22874048
script pubkey
OP_0 OP_PUSHBYTES_20 1af895401c310e4881c4d509813d77c8b7795598
address
ltc1qrtuf2squxy8y3qwy65ycz0thezmhj4vcl8mr6w
transaction
63ffde6cf61d49c27b2e4a496cda0bf87b3779e7d82b526fccd8a4427ed3ff5f
spent
true